Myrrh agony auntWith respect, she did this to you because you allowed her to. You should have filed a grievance against her for shouting at you at the very least. Employment laws cover bullying in the work place. And what she was doing to you was/is bullying. If your employers know the bullying was going on and youve also cited that as the reason you are leaving. Then they should be addressing this matter. You may have a claim for constructive dismissal. So do look in to that option.

Even if you arent prepared to make a fuss about leaving, atleast mention to your employers that you feel this is constructive dismissal. If you do that, they will start treating this matter with the seriousness it deserves.

Also, have you ever considered studying basic employment law or seeking some assertivness training? I think both would be of great value to you. Armed with some training and knowledge of the law, you will never find yourself in this unfortunate position again...i promise you.

All the best and dont let this situation get you down. Learn from it. There will always be idiots like her. We cant change them. But we CAN learn how to deal with them efficiently and very effectively x

Many places they have a special office that deals with the workers well-being, and to whom you can report to when bullying in the office occurs. Other places you take it to the boss and complain. Like this other woman complained about you. But you didn't write a counter report.

Don't allow this bullying to happen. I accept a lot of things to me as well, and I am not so assertive. But I have looked at others and stolen a few tricks here and there. First trick is to not say yes or no right away, but think about it. Then give your answer later on, preferably a short "no" or just through an e-mail. No excuses. You don't owe anyone excuses for refusing to do something that is not your job. If you are unsure about what is your job read up on it and be clear. Stay on top. Know your rights. And remember that first and foremost you are responsible for yourself, and yourself alone.
